Tsavo West - Amboseli & Tsavo East Safari Itinerary
Meal Plan: Lunch, Dinner
Your driver/guide will pick you up from your Kenya coast beach resort or hotel. Hop into the 4 x 4 for the beginning of your journey along the Malindi-Mariakani-Mombasa Road.
The approximately 4-5-hour drive will be smooth sailing on a finished tarmac road with refreshment stops along the way.
You’ll arrive at Tsavo West National Park, one of the largest parks in Kenya. The first thing you’ll notice is the colours – golden fields, green hills and the white of the clouds against the deep blue sky.
This is a place of surprising visuals – wild baobab trees, dark volcanic lava beds and striking oases.
We’ll head out on the savannah searching for large and small game – the park features the “Big Five”, including a large elephant population.
Unique here is a special rhino sanctuary. We’ll travel there to track these immense but shy creatures in the late afternoon, as the park cools down and the nocturnal rhinos begin to emerge.
This first night of our safari adventure will be at your Tsavo West Safari Lodge or tented camp
What you may see at Tsavo west national park ………
Leopard, Buffalo, Elephant, Giraffe, Zebra, Lion, Wild dogs, Lesser Kudu, Hyrax, porcupine and prolific birdlife featuring over 600 species.
Meal plan: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ner
Safari days begin early so we can emerge into the morning light along with our wildlife friends. As they hunt for breakfast, we’ll “hunt” for them and so begins our first game drive of the day.
Later, we’ll visit one of the park’s more unusual spots, Mzima Springs, a verdant oasis fed by millions of gallons of crystal water. We’ll be able to explore on foot along the raffia-shaded shores and find close-up views of hippos, crocodiles, colourful fish, and migratory birds.
This place is a respite for the park’s thirsty animals so you may also find monkeys, baboons and others frequenting this nourishing spot.
But soon it’s time to head out to our next national park, Amboseli. It’s a short 2-hour drive and you can measure time and your distance from the park by the appearance of mighty Mt. Kilimanjaro in the distance.
The great summit stands at the park’s southern vista and is welcoming landmark seen throughout the reserve.
We’ll take an easy game drive in this park known for its immense herds of elephants. This is possibly the best spot in Africa to view these noble giants, with sightings guaranteed!
The park is also known for its easy animal spotting, so we’ll hopefully have a busy afternoon.
Toward evening the clouds surrounding Kilimanjaro’s peak may part revealing its snowy summit. This is a perfect moment for photographs and a time to appreciate all the wonder that surrounds us.
We’ll spend the evening at Amboseli at your choice of accommodation.
What you may see at Amboseli National park ……..
Vast Elephant herds, Leopard, Cheetah, Buffalo, Giraffe, Zebra, Lion, Mongoose, Hyrax, Dik-dik, Kudu
Meal Plan: Breakfast, Lunch, Dinner.
We’ll be up with the sun, rumbling out on an early morning game drive to catch the wildlife. This is the best time to view Mt. Kilimanjaro, the tallest mountain in Africa, its majestic peak watching out over the park.
Later, after a full safari breakfast, we’ll do a bit more game watching as we exit the park and head upon the Nairobi-Mombasa Highway, journeying to Tsavo East National Park.
When you enter the gate at Tsavo East, with its endless horizons and wild, rugged grasslands, you’ll know you’ve come upon a piece of Africa’s history. One of Kenya’s old parks, this is the place of legend, of the famous and fierce Tsavo lions and other big game.
The land here is open, making animal spotting an easier and relaxed experience. Look for lion, but also leopard, Cape buffalo, and the park’s great, red elephants, called so because they roll in the rusty-coloured soil found here.
Take a moment to appreciate all that nature has given us to enjoy.
We’ll spend our last safari night at your Tsavo East safari lodge or tented camp.
What you may see at Tsavo East national park ……….
Larger mammals, Vast herds of dust-red Elephant, Rhino, Buffalo Lion, Leopard, Hippo, Crocodile, Waterbucks, Kudu, Gerenuk & Hirola
Meal Plan: Breakfast, Lunch
We’ll be up early to make the most of our game driving time. Traveling over the open savannah country here is an exhilarating experience and there’s nothing like the first animal sighting of the day.
We’ll visit the park’s famous watering holes – these are attractive spots, made even more compelling by the sight of the many animals drawn to the life-giving waters found here. Look for zebra, giraffe but also eland, impala and some of the park’s 500 species of birds.
Soon it’s time for lunch, which will be served at an al fresco restaurant with great views of the plains and savannahs of Tsavo East.
In keeping with the chill vibe of Kenya’s largest park, we’ll hop into our 4 x 4 and take a relaxed drive back to the coast and the Malindi/Watamu beach resorts. You’ll no doubt be thinking of your many adventures and animal sightings over the last few days.
We should arrive back at your hotel or resort in the afternoon or early evening.
